The other day I found another very nice pack. This time a 5Ah DeWalt pack, and it looked brand new.

Look at the specs on this thing, 100Wh!!!

It has a state of charge meter on it but it didn’t light up, maybe the reason it was tossed. So I took it apart to see what was up. All cells were sitting at 2.67V, maybe just low enough that the charger wouldn’t recognize it. This pack contains 10 Samsung 25R’s.
So I charged this pack up manually, making sure all cells charged equally. I let it rest a day and then discharged it through a 3 ohm power resistor to measure the capacity.
Here are my data points, voltage measured across the 3 ohm resistor versus time in minutes.

This DeWalt pack has no Low Voltage Protection in the pack, it must be that DeWalt includes that in their tools. Because of that I had to monitor each cell as it was being discharged to make sure they all tracked the same so as not to over discharge any one. I shut the pack down at 14V as at that point each cell was at just about 2.80V while under load.

My capacity estimation for this pack is: (17.8V/3 ohms) * 50 minutes * (1 Hr/60 minutes)= 4.944Ah
